On behalf of Virginia Paws for Pits, We are proud to announce that Simba is ready to start the search for his forever home! Simba is a 6-7 year old mini-man who is love-a-BULL, hug-a-BULL and adopt-a-BULL! This little guy packs a whole lot of personality and excitement into just 50 pounds of sheer cuteness!

A product of divorce, Simba found himself returned to our local shelter where he was adopted from as a puppy. Short staffed and overwhelmed, this was not the place for an active, intelligent dog to thrive and so he languished for four months. When Virginia Paws for Pits heard he was at risk, they sprang into action and made his plight public! Because we had an extra spot in our kennel, we were happy to be able to give Simba a place to hang while we all work together to help him find a new family.

Simba is full of love and adores people! He's full of life and energy and NEEDS a fenced yard to romp and play and express his joy! He is not good with cats or small animals. He has lived with a dog in the past and seems to be ok with other dogs but....he is very excitable and would need slow introductions, supervision and caution to place in a home with other dogs. Simba's not so lovely quality is pulling on his leash like an idiot when he is over excited. That's why he has to have a fenced yard and an owner who is willing to make sure he gets the balance of exercise and calming structure that he needs to be successful. (No small kids, please. They would be over stimulating for Simba and he might accidentally bowl them over like pins at the bowling alley.)

Simba is available to adopt through Virginia Paws for Pits. He is neutered, vaccinated, microchipped, and treated for internal and external parasites. Augusta Dog Adoptions is an all-volunteer, foster-based rescue. We take applications online and hold adoption events at Petsmart in Waynesboro, VA (821 Town Center Drive Waynesboro, VA 22980) every Saturday. A $175.00 adoption fee ($300 for puppies under 6 months old) helps us take care of all the dogs we rescue. All dogs are spayed/neutered, tested for heartworm and tick borne diseases (if old enough), microchipped, and vaccinated for rabies (if old enough), distemper/parvo and bordetella. They are also treated for internal and external parasites. Many dogs also receive extensive medical care such as dental work and major surgeries.
